    pGoreshade loves focus-efficient jacks, and sadly there aren't any in Prime.
    Also, he's not IN Prime, so that'll make it a little difficult.

    If I was building from Prime, I'd take
    Goreshade & Deathwalker
    Reaper
    Slayer
    Deathripper
    Satyxis Raiders (max)
    Bane Thralls (min)
    Necrotech
    for 31 points - it gives him a couple of different threats, and a funky option for Soulgating things if so desired. He'll want to keep Shadowmancer up a LOT, though.


    If I was building a 25 point list for a newbie, without the Prime restriction:
    Goreshade & Deathwalker
    Seether
    Harrower
    Warwitch Siren
    Mechanithralls (max) + 3 Brute Thralls
    Necrosurgeon & Stitch Thralls

    The Warwitch runs the Harrower most of the time via Power Booster, until it can run itself with souls.
    Honestly, Goreshade doesn't actually do much for Bane Thralls, other than creating them via feat. Shadowmancer even takes away the most important reason for taking them - you have access to an alternate source of Dark Shroud.
    Use the feat banes to kill an enemy heavy, or to keep Goreshade alive, and use the Deathwalker to debuff enemy infantry so the Harrower and Seether can slaughter them.

    The mechanithralls are your tarpit, and also a punchy unit, but the key reason for including them is that they are a load of fun to play. Zombie horde is aces.
    More importantly, they help get your jacks up the field. Seethers are amazing jacks, but get shot to pieces and are a little pillowfisted - Goreshade solves both issues with Shadowmancer, and can sacrifice Mechanithralls to Soulgate it out after failed assaults, if you're careful with focus.
